Quick Assessment
Set in modern England, this middle-grade thriller blends historical mystery with espionage. When a Civil War reenactment ends with a real body discovered, the story unfolds into a complex puzzle involving secrets, treasure, and intelligence agents. Suitable for ages 9-12, it contains mild suspense and historical references but no graphic content.
